Originally Posted by RR_NDB
ITHO if they washed and dried it before powering up very probably we saved the portable VHF.
Right on the mark. It is also a way to clean up very dirty electronics, except for all kinds of disk drives that contain moving elements.

Pop out the clock battery. Wash it down well. Ideally use deionized water. But tap water can work. Then bake it out for a while at a modest temperature (120F or so.) Once it is completely dry power it up and go. Completely dry may take quite awhile at elevated temperatures even in very dry climates.

My sell phone survived a dunking in the mud via that kind of treatment.
